Unshaken Justin Baldoni fights back as judge rules his extortion case against Blake Lively is NOT over
Blake Lively claimed shescored 'total victory' after Justin Baldoni's $400m lawsuit against her was dismissed by a New York judge yesterday.
But the Daily Mail can exclusively reveal that only the defamation part of the lawsuit was tossed and that Baldoni’s team have been allowed to file an amended complaint – leaving Blake Lively and husband Ryan Reynolds still fighting a battle over four more claims ranging from invasion of privacy to civil extortion. In a battling statement exclusively released to the Daily Mail, Baldoni’s lawyer Bryan Freedman said her claims of sexual harassment that sparked the legal war ‘are no truer today than they were yesterday’ and thanked the public for their ‘unmitigated support’. Blake Lively released a statement shortly after her legal victory, saying: 'While the suit against me was defeated, so many of us don't have the resources to fight back' - in reference to the long list of organizations that 'speak up' for women's safety that she tagged in her Instagram story
